Penalties for Reckless Driving in New Kent County Va
Most people charged with reckless driving fail to understand the seriousness of the case they are facing. In Virginia, there are more than 20 types of reckless driving. These include speeding, failing to yield to an emergency vehicle, driving too fast for conditions, driving with an obstructed view, failing to signal, endangering the life of others, causing an accident, driving with faulty brakes and illegally passing, just to name a few.

Speeding is the most common type of reckless driving in a Virginia. You can be pulled over for speeding if you are traveling over 20 MPH over the posted speed limit. Also, traveling over 85 miles per hour regardless of the posted speed limit is also considered reckless driving by speeding.
Traffic laws in Virginia are considered among the strictest in the country. Reckless driving is therefore considered a serious criminal charge. Just like other class 1 misdemeanor offenses, you face the possibility of a one year in jail. Furthermore, your driver’s license will be suspended for six months. Also, you will be required to pay fines amounting to $2,500.
Apart from the fines, jail time and probation, drivers convicted of reckless driving accrue six demerit points against their driving licenses. These convictions thus remain on their records for up to eleven years. On the other hand, a criminal record from a conviction is permanent. It cannot be expunged.
